Brian Kelly’s Hiring at LSU

In November 2021, Brian Kelly was officially brought on board to lead the LSU Tigers. His hiring was influenced by a pressing question haunting aspiring coaches: How to compete against Nick Saban?

Impact of Nick Saban on Coaching Decisions

For nearly twenty years, Nick Saban has set the standard in college football. His success sparked a trend among rival programs. Many were eager to replicate his winning formula by hiring coaches from his expansive coaching tree.

  • Kirby Smart: Former Alabama defensive coordinator and now a two-time national champion at Georgia.
  • Will Muschamp: An example of a misstep from the Saban branch at Florida.
  • Jim McElwain: Another coach who struggled after leaving Saban’s shadow.
  • Others include Derek Dooley and Jeremy Pruitt from Tennessee.
